Snatched Up To Heaven! by Jemima Paul and Arvind Paul is a book that teaches readers about faithfulness, spirituality, heaven, and hell.

Jemima and Arvind Paul are a couple who are faithful to God. They have two daughters named Priyanka and Deepika. One night in May 2011, Priyanka woke up from a dream and said she dreamed about heaven. Jemima mentioned that the Holy Spirit said that she should write down her daughter's dream. With that, this book was born. This book is divided into three parts. The first part narrates the dreams that the authors' daughters dream about heaven. The second part, on the other hand, is about hell. The first two parts have ten chapters each. In each chapter, the authors explain what their daughters' dreams mean. And lastly, the third part is about the comparison of heaven and hell according to the perspectives of their daughters. This book is filled with Bible verses that the authors inserted occasionally. This book teaches the readers not just how to be faithful but also about heaven and hell.

The first thing that caught my attention is that each chapter is divided into two parts. The first part is the Kids' vision wherein this is about the dreams the children had while they are sleeping. The next part is about their parents' interpretation; in this part, the authors give an explanation of what their daughters' dreams mean. I can say that they explain each dream very well because they explain every topic individually. Because of this, the readers could easily understand what the authors are trying to explain.

I also liked that they are explaining it using their own knowledge. They base their explanation on their Bible. This factor shows how faithful they are and how they don't rely on their own knowledge. This factor makes the book professionally written.

I found nothing to dislike about this book. I didn't find any grammatical errors while reading the book making it exceptionally well-edited. Because of the reasons stated beforehand, I reward this book with a complete rating of five out of five stars.

This book is highly recommended for readers who want to know more about heaven and hell. Readers who want to know more about Bible could also read this book since there are a lot of Bible verses inserted. Obviously, this book is not recommended for readers who don't believe in God.
